The elderly woman was identified as the owner of the house and arrested – She took 20 euros a day from each migrant
Officers of the port authority proceeded to arrest an 83-year-old woman in Rhodes, who was giving her house to irregular immigrants for a monetary fee.
In a search of the 83-year-old’s home, eight foreigners were found who lacked legal documents, while three identity cards of dubious authenticity were located and confiscated.
In the context of the preliminary investigation carried out by the Central Port Authority of Rhodes, the 83-year-old woman was identified as the owner of the house where the foreigners lived, who paid the daily amount of twenty euros per person.
The Maritime Border Security and Protection Directorate, in collaboration with the Port Authority of Rhodes, analyzes and processes all the data collected so far and investigates all further possibilities.
In the meantime, officers of the port police proceeded to the arrest of 25 immigrants at the port of Akadia Rhodes, before the departure of the passenger ship.
Those arrested were found to lack legal documents, while a further check of their luggage revealed a total of eighteen travel documents of questionable authenticity.
